Write the rule used for each sequence, then write the missing term.

1. 3, 7, 11, 15,

2. 5, 9, 17,33,

3. 20, 12, 8, 6,

4. 2, 8, 26, 80,

5. 36, 69, 135, 267,​


Sagot :

Answer:

3,7,11,15,__

As it can be seen as, every term in this series is incremented by 4.

\begin{gathered}3+4=7\\7+4=11\\11+4=15\\15+4=19\end{gathered}

3+4=7

7+4=11

11+4=15

15+4=19

Hence, 19 will continue the series.
